Happy House Goal


This is one of my personal secrets to success! It has become routine in my house. Every night, before I head to bed, I spend exactly 10 minutes straightening up the house. All toys off the floor and put away, counters wiped clean, dishes either done or stacked in the sink to be done in the morning, the bathroom counter and sink wiped down, and the table cleared off so it's ready for breakfast the next morning. I do it all very fast and I stay within my 10 minutes. When we all wake up the next morning, the house looks pretty decent, and the rest of the family sub-consciously keeps it cleaner that morning because it's already nice. Mornings are a lot less stressful, and harmonious. I don't go into too much detail (sweeping, mopping, scrubbing, etc;) Just a quick pick up! I usually do this once during the day too. Usually in the afternoon after the kids are all at school.

Dinner Tonight



Bacon Wrapped Chicken with Garlic Cream Cheese

4 oz cream cheese
1 tsp minced garlic
1 tsp. dried basil leaves
1/8 tsp black pepper
12 chicken strips (breasts cut into strips)
1 pkg bacon
1 tbsp butter or margarine

In a bowl, combine cream cheese, garlic, basil, and pepper. Set aside.

On a cooking sheet, place a piece of wax paper, then place six chicken strips on it. Top each piece with an even amount of the cream cheese mixture, then top with another chicken strip. Carefully wrap the strips of bacon piece... you can use either one or two pieces, depending if you are watching your calories!

In a large skillet, melt 1 tbsp butter or margarine, then add chicken. Cook for three minutes on medium then using tongs flip each piece over. Reduce heat to low, cover skillet and cook for 8 minutes or until the chicken is no longer pink. Serve.
